#1962a9 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#1962a9 is composed of 9.8% red, 38.4% green and 66.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 85.2% cyan, 42% magenta, 0% yellow and 33.7% black. It has a hue angle of 209.6 degrees, a saturation of 74.2% and a lightness of 38%. #1962a9 color hex could be obtained by blending #32c4ff with #000053. Closest websafe color is: #006699.

● #1962a9 color description : Dark blue.
The hexadecimal color #1962a9 has RGB values of R:25, G:98, B:169 and CMYK values of C:0.85, M:0.42, Y:0, K:0.34. Its decimal value is 1663657.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02090f is the darkest color, while #fdfeff is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5c6166 is the less saturated color, while #0362bf is the most saturated one.
